Why is meth lab testing important?
Meth labs leave behind toxic residues that can pose serious health risks, including respiratory issues, skin irritation, and long-term illnesses. Testing identifies contamination levels and helps determine the necessary remediation steps. It also protects property value and ensures legal compliance.

What are the common pollutants detected in air quality testing?
Common pollutants detected include carbon monoxide, radon, volatile organic compounds (VOCs), particulate matter, and allergens like pollen and dust mites. These substances can have adverse effects on health and need to be monitored and controlled.
How much does professional meth testing cost?
The cost of professional meth testing varies based on factors such as the size of the property, the number of samples collected, and the region. On average, prices can range from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. Its advisable to obtain quotes from multiple service providers to ensure a fair price.
